Munkaila, Yahaya returned unopposed in polls

Wed, 27 Jul 2011 Source: GFA

Salifu Shaibu Zida has been elected chairman of the Upper East Region Football Association and to the Executive Committee of the Ghana Football Association by delegates in the region.

The newly-elected pulled 37 votes, three more than Dagbila Gambila Boison's 34 to win a close contest on Wednesday.


Yakubu Braimah withdrew from the race which recorded two absentee voters and two spoilt ballots.


In the Northern Region polls, Adam Munkaila retained his seat after pulling 61 votes against Karimu Mama Star;s 37 votes.


Alhaji D. S. Yahaya was returned unopposed as the chairman of the Upper West Football Association after going to the polls as the sole candidate.
